For example, in a family of four, children under the age of 19 are covered if the family income is $3,423 per month or less, while employees of a small business who have a family of four are allowed to make as much as $6,380 a month. } As a result,about 325,000applicants were temporarily enrolled inMassHealth in 2014. Federal Medicaid rules require that enrollees eligibility be verified annually, but the technology problems with the Massachusetts Health Connector in 2013 2014 resulted in MassHealth coverage being automatically renewed for 1.2 million people without verifying eligibility. By September, the eligibility verification process had reduced total MassHealth enrollment by about 205,000 people. Bakers initial focus with regards to Medicaid was to ensure that the eligibility verification process was in place, so that the state wouldnt have to provide MassHealth coverage to people who werent actually eligible.
